Output 4c0669c23743bdba9172ea02b87bc281ba52ef916cc38a39fc4064a59eed62c8:3

value
56100000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d358b0e85c94484c8d65fa6a891312716b539849 OP_EQUAL
address
MTAf4GWmLyqpxYGSVJhXN1YAC5PeUAs6Q2
transaction
4c0669c23743bdba9172ea02b87bc281ba52ef916cc38a39fc4064a59eed62c8
spent
true